Could you maybe be a little more specific about what you're looking for? Better in what way? At some point China expanding more is going to be detrimental as its going to increase the burden on what was OTL(as I understand it and I am by no means an expert) a struggling system by the end.

Aside from that the first one that comes to mind is to have the government increase taxes as historically people living in China at that time paid extremely low taxes. Also the government received a relatively small amount of income from its overseas trade. Basically my thinking is along that more money for the government would help with foreign expansion and could be achieved without seriously harming the general population.

When you say new lands, do you mean new in the sense of "China incorporates its neighbors into its territory for the first time" new, or do you mean "China discovers and takes over lands that it's never encountered before" new? For the latter, ideas of Ming Australia or North America have been repeated often, so I won't go into them here.

Some things that could happen: if China doesn't go through the strain of repulsing Toyotomi Hideyoshi's invasions of Korea, there's a lot less economic stress. Also, the rise of Nurhaci and the Manchus can be avoided with a few Ming victories.
